Licensed Vocational Nurse Salary in Abilene, TX
How much does a Licensed Vocational Nurse make in Abilene, TX?
A Licensed Vocational Nurse (LVN) in Abilene, TX, earns an average salary of $55,384 per year. This figure reflects the median income, which means half of LVNs earn more and half earn less. The salary range for LVNs in Abilene varies from $36,000 to $80,574 annually. This range offers a broad perspective on potential earnings based on experience and other factors.
LVNs in Abilene can expect to see their salary increase with more experience and additional certifications. Entry-level positions may start around $36,000, while those with several years of experience can earn upwards of $60,000. Specialized skills or roles in high-demand hospitals can push salaries even higher. This range provides a clear picture of what LVNs can achieve in Abilene, making it a competitive field for job seekers.
